Checking and cracking are widespread complications that may take place through kiln drying. Examining refers to small, shallow cracks that create around the surface of the wood, although cracking refers to deeper, much more intense splits that can extend through the entire thickness of the wood.

The admirer circulates the air to even out the drying. I designed mine to drag air from beneath, then blow the air down a plastic tube to the other close. This fashion I know there is not any stagnant air or dampness trapped from the kiln.

Shed kilns mimic air drying—but with larger airflow and even more website Manage. A lose kiln is precisely that: a shed that's been adapted to be a kiln.
